Clogged fuel pickup screens in the fuel tank.
Classic symptoms as you describe.
This is what happened to my truck last year. It was slowing down more and more going uphill, but would drive just fine downhill. I have manual transmission.
In normal operation my 7.3 pulls 20k sets even on 7% grades without downshifting for about 1/2 mile. All stock.
